Large commercial folk groups did not exist in those days, and The New Christy Minstrels delivered a robust new sound. An avid historian of Americana, Sparks named his group after Christy's Minstrels, a group formed by Philadelphia-born showman Edwin Pearce Christy in 1842 and known primarily for introducing many of Stephen Foster's compositions. Sparks created a 14-voice ensemble, The New Christy Minstrels, by combining his trio with another trio, The Inn Group (John Forsha, Karol Dugan and Jerry Yester), a quartet, The Fairmount Singers, and banjo player Billy Cudmore, folk-blues singer Terry Cudmore, folk singer Dolan Ellis and singer/guitarist Art Podell. With this new lineup they released The New Christy Minstrels in Person, their second album, in February 1963, recorded live at The Troubadour in September 1962. In January 1963, the new lineup made their first studio album, The New Christy Minstrels Tell Tall Tales! (Legends and Nonsense).
